The Beekeeper (2024)
7/10
Old and good (and silly) revenge plot
4 February 2024
I wanted an action movie and I got one.

Statham, The Beekeeper, is the baddest of the bad asses.

It has that eghties action movies vibe, with a plot that doesn't make sense, with dispensible underveloped characters that you don't care at least. But you're not here for the story, you're here to watch Statham dispatching bad guys and others not as bad when the circunstances demand. And he delivers. As long you are not looking for veracity

And you get Jeremy Irons, classy as usual.

They even can conceal a secret until it matters.

If you are tired of pretentious movies and want something where you know good is good and bad is bad, you can watch this one.

2/10
I expected nothing and still was disappointed.
9 January 2022
The first Matrix was a good music video: aesthetics and interesting scenes under a collage of ideas intended to be something original. The second movie was way below expectations, and the third was lousy.

The first film elevated the Wachowski brothers to the status of Hollywood demigods, and they remain so, despite having failed to do anything in more than two decades. Perhaps because what matters to North American cinema today is only aesthetics and progressive catchphrases, and not coherent plots. Situation to which the aforementioned directors have a significant contribution.

This new film begins with complete self-reference, telling the viewer how he should understand the trilogy, as this was a revolt against the oppressive system; a manifesto in favor of sexual freedom and against capitalist exploitation. But he also seems to know that he really became known, after all, for his main visual innovation: the so-called bullet time.

Lana #Wachowski directs this film without the brother-in-a-dialogue, she inserts that the film was only made by pressure from Warner Bros. (some think it's daring, but it's just silly) - and forces your hand on pseudo-philosophy. The most repeated word is "binary"; when presented with two possibilities, the characters say "Is this a choice?" As in the trilogy, the argument boils down to a pretentious litany.

Despite this, it is possible to reach the end of the film by putting aside any attempt to understand it and waiting for the action scenes, which, in turn, with nothing to present again, are mediocre at best.

Speaking of mediocre, Keanu Reeves (Neo) is really an interesting case: a below-average actor with immense charisma. Their dialogues are again kept in single, short sentences, as if the writers were already creating them with their limitations in mind.

Without the appeal of innovation, Matrix Resurrections is irrelevant, and will vanish from mind within minutes of its completion.
